1.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

What is a pattern?

Back

A pattern is a repeated or recurring sequence of numbers, shapes, or other elements that can be identified and predicted.

2.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

What is a sequence?

Back

A sequence is an ordered list of numbers that follow a specific rule or pattern.

3.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

What is a table in mathematics?

Back

A table is a systematic arrangement of data, usually in rows and columns, that helps to organize and analyze information.

4.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

How do you find the next number in a sequence?

Back

To find the next number in a sequence, identify the pattern or rule that governs the sequence and apply it to determine the subsequent number.

5.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

What is an arithmetic sequence?

Back

An arithmetic sequence is a sequence of numbers in which the difference between consecutive terms is constant.

6.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

Example of an arithmetic sequence: 2, 4, 6, __, __, __

Back

8, 10, 12

7.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

What is a geometric sequence?

Back

A geometric sequence is a sequence of numbers where each term after the first is found by multiplying the previous term by a fixed, non-zero number called the common ratio.
